Output b4f59a7dbeeb5a4480e06d7854636e13acfac3f92e30896e1fc6cd0c544dcec7:15

value
17695996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d4496c5a75f3da9c5a0ba5e42a3c47a102ef629 OP_EQUAL
address
MR9v7L6wxsiYLJSS2N6MQodQy8AgYNK7bJ
transaction
b4f59a7dbeeb5a4480e06d7854636e13acfac3f92e30896e1fc6cd0c544dcec7
spent
true